Field Data Collector/ Field Auditor

NielsenIQ

Company DescriptionJob Description

This role is required to visit outlets as per instructions already provided and to count stocks on shelves and within outlets’ warehouse, as well as obtain accurate purchases of all the brands included in the covered product categories.

Collect periodic market research information in the retail channel (neighborhood stores, minimarket, supermarkets, pharmacies, etc.) through an electronic device that allows accurate and truthful information to be obtained, complying with the policies and standards of quality required.

Responsibilities

  • Visit points of sales and retail outlets as set on his/her given schedule within defined timelines
  • Collect data/information in compliance with Global and/ or Regional SOP standards
  • Meet operational and quality objectives (KPI) at all times
  • Work towards the timely delivery of data as required and per set deadlines
  • Communicate timely changes of visit plan to QCT Executive or COE
  • Recruit stores and ensure good cooperation with shop staff and owners, so as to maintain panel objectives
  • Work towards continuously building and improving the relationship with the shopkeeper
  • Inform QCT Executive of any potential cooperation issues (ownership change, renovation, refusal of cooperation etc.)
  • Always works with integrity and accuracy on data delivery and ensuring compliance with confidentiality standards (Panel Security)
  • Maintain proper administrative records as required
  • Collect data/information as per instructing in our Monthly Auditor's trip instruction (e.q. ad hoc project, initiative moving from cash dealer fee to non-cash dealer fee, etc.)

About NIQ

NIQ is the world’s leading consumer intelligence company, delivering the most complete understanding of consumer buying behavior and revealing new pathways to growth. In 2023, NIQ combined with GfK, bringing together the two industry leaders with unparalleled global reach. With a holistic retail read and the most comprehensive consumer insights—delivered with advanced analytics through state-of-the-art platforms—NIQ delivers the Full View™. NIQ is an Advent International portfolio company with operations in 100+ markets, covering more than 90% of the world’s population.
